Summertime

Summer will “officially” be here on June 22, 2025.


 


It sure feels like summer already. The school started its’ “Summer Session” last week. The “Official Start of Summer” weekend was last weekend. And the temperature and humidity are already up.


 


So, it’s summer.


 


And summer is the season of growth. I’m not talking about grass and crops. I’m talking about the growth of your lives as disciples of God.


 


This is “the season after Pentecost.” The color of the season is Green, which stands for growth and life. This is the season where I take on topics that I think may be good for us to learn and about and grow. A couple of those topics are,


  • “Baggage: The stuff we carry with us we don’t need to.”

  • “Restorer of Our Lives: What God does for us”

  • “Intersection of Faith and Life: In what ways will our faith carry us into life situation.”

 


These are just a few.


 


Summer is not for us to “take a break” from God. God has never taken a break from us. Summer is for us to stay in the habit of being with each other and in the presence of God. Jesus promises that “wherever two or more are gathered in my name, there I am in the midst of them.”


 


Come and spend your summer with God, each other, and let’s grow and be strong in the Lord.
